About the position

BlueForce Inc. is seeking a Wargame Data Analyst to support HQ USAF Sponsored or Supported Wargaming at Joint Base Andrews, MD. The Wargame Data Analyst will be responsible for conducting activities that encompass the planning, execution, management, and analysis throughout all phases of HQ USAF wargames. This includes concept development, objective and analysis/assessment planning, game design, event planning, management, execution, and post-game analysis. The role offers an opportunity for remote work, which is mission-oriented, allowing for flexibility in work arrangements while ensuring that the objectives of the wargames are met effectively. In this position, the Wargame Data Analyst will assist in pregame, concurrent, and postgame analysis in accordance with the wargame design and analysis plan. The analyst will support the design of wargames tailored to meet a variety of purposes and objectives, ensuring that the wargames are relevant and effective in achieving their goals. The role requires analyzing, interpreting, and preparing briefings on operational concepts, military strategy, and doctrine as they pertain to wargaming design and objectives. Engaging with USAF and extra-USAF partners is crucial for recruiting participants and contributions to the Blue, Red, Adjudication, Assessment, and Control teams. The Wargame Data Analyst will prepare reports, talking papers, and related materials regarding the wargames, including briefings, documents, and presentations for senior AF and DoD leadership. Additionally, the analyst will support the development and tailoring of wargame scenarios and vignettes, building wargame-specific documents such as wargame orders, tasking directives, and calling messages. Maintaining a high level of subject-matter expertise for wargame support, participation, adjudication, facilitation, and analysis is essential. The analyst will also participate in mission-partner wargames and workshops as required to provide subject matter expertise and stay informed about activities in the military wargaming community. Furthermore, the analyst will accomplish AF Wargaming staff taskings and actions as required or directed, assist the Senior Data Analyst, execute modeling simulation systems and tools (e.g., Objectives Observation Tool) to support wargame execution, and provide tailored campaign modeling support to wargame efforts.
